Legion Gold and the Throne of Dead is a 5-reel, 3-row slot from Play'n GO with a published RTP of 96.2% and a max win potential of 10,000x. The title references a mythological theme centered on legion warriors and throne conquest. With medium volatility and a hit frequency of 35.97%, the slot is engineered to balance longer play sessions with regular winning spins, making it a measured risk profile for players seeking neither extreme variance nor ultra-conservative gameplay.
Gameplay and Mechanics
Legion Gold and the Throne of Dead operates on a standard 5x3 grid, common to modern slot architecture. The minimum bet sits at $0.10 USD, while the maximum reaches $100 USD, offering a wide range of bankroll preferences. The base game delivers wins at a 35.97% hit rate, meaning roughly one in three spins will land a payout of some size. This frequency is significantly above the 20-25% industry standard for medium-volatility slots, suggesting the title prioritizes consistent winning sessions over long dry spells.

Stats in Context
Legion Gold and the Throne of Dead's 96.2% RTP sits 0.2% above the industry standard of 96.0%, placing it in the player-favorable tier of modern slots. Over extended play, this fractional advantage compounds into meaningful returns. The RTP is typically paired across multiple play modes or volatility variants, though the published figure applies to the standard medium-volatility version reviewed here.
The medium volatility designation reflects both the hit frequency and the gap between small and large wins. At 35.97% hit rate, the slot performs roughly 11 percentage points above a low-volatility slot, yet the max win ceiling of 10,000x positions it well below ultra-high-variance titles that exceed 50,000x or 100,000x. This balance makes Legion Gold and the Throne of Dead suitable for players building sessions of 30-60 minutes without aggressive bankroll fluctuation.
